The email client is probably blocking this type of image, or in fact any image by default. I imagine they believe that base64 encoded images present too much of risk in terms of malicious attack.
When designing emails you should expect that images will never be seen, so make good use of alt text and never have important information (e.g. text) in images on emails.
A lot of html emails include a "email looks wrong? view online HERE" link to get around this issue.
If you are worried about server costs for image hosting I would suggest using a service that will send and host resources for you e.g Mailchimp and Campaign Monitor.

You have given us the answer: you used base64 encoding when there is not good support for that across email providers. See https://www.caniemail.com/features/image-base64/
Upload the images to a website or other public repository (a CDN or storage place publicly accessible), and then use <img src="https://www.place.com/imagehere23423423.jpg" ...>

An image in an email is rendered by the email client, but the image can either be fetched from an URL or embedded in the email. If you don't have a web server to serve the image from an URL, you should look for embedding techniques (which unfortunately I don't know).
A quick search for embedding images showed me that various email client behave differently, mostly to protect receivers from spam and malicious images or links. You may have to test with some clients used by your target audience.

External image file that will be added as an attachment is the only way - Word (which renders HTML messages in Outlook) does not support base64 embedded images.
Try to create a new signature with an image in Outlook and see how they reference the images.

The general solution to this problem is multipart MIME. You add the image as a part of the email message and use a cid reference in the <img> tag.
However, you're probably using some library to send this email, in which case it probably has an API for creating multipart MIME messages.
